Ricky to play Churchill
1 April 2008
According to Variety.com as well as the BBC, Ricky (left in a publicity shot) has signed on to play Winston Churchill in a biopic of the former British Prime Minister. Due to begin shooting next year for a 2010 release, the film will focus mainly on events preceding and during the Second World War. They quote Ricky as saying "Though I'm known primarily for comedy, I'd be a fool to turn down such an opportunity, and as I've always admired drama whether it be TV or film, this seemed like a natural choice." Bafta Nominations
26 March 2008
The full Bafta nominations are in and the Extras Christmas Special has received a solitary nod in the Comedy Performance category for lanky co-writer, Stephen Merchant. Everyone at Pilkipedia wishes Steve the best of luck, and with no Ricky "Award Magnet" Gervais in his path, he's sure to storm to victory. This nomination continues the boys' amazing run at the awards, with The Office and Extras accumulating 14 nominations and 7 wins over the past 6 years.
